Reconstruction of empress Ulpia Severina

Reconstruction of the image of the wife of Emperor Aurelian (he reigned in 270-275 CE) – Ulpia Severina – made by Daniel Voshart. After her husband’s death, the empress ruled as regent until the eldest senator, Tacitus, was appointed successor.
